Endwalker relic weapon prerequisite quests
To begin crafting the Endwalker relic weapon, you must first complete all other Hildibrand Manderville Quests. It may be a lot of quests, but trust us when we say it’s worth it – the Manderville questline is the funniest in the game and unlocks loads of outfits, minions, and Trials along the way. Every expansion in the game has its own starting point (except Shadowbringers, which doesn’t have any Manderville quests), so here’s where to find each chapter.
- A Realm Reborn – You will want to find the quest ‘Rise And Fall Of Gentlemen’ from a character named Wymond in Ul’Dah on The Steps of Nald. To accept A Realm Reborn, you must be at level 50 and have completed the main story.
- towards heaven – You can take the quest ‘A Gentleman Falls, Before Flies Flies’ from Nashu Mhakaracca in Ishgard in the Pillars half of the map. To begin this part of the questline, you must be at level 60, have completed the previous Hildibrand quests, and have completed the main Heavensward storyline.
- Storm Blood – In Kugane you will find the quest ‘A Hingan Tale: Nashu Goes East’ from an inconspicuous man. Once again you will have to complete the other Hildibrand quests, but this time you will need to be at level 70 and complete the Stormblood main campaign quests first.
- endwalker – The latest part of the Hildibrand questline can be found in Radz-at-Han near the main ether – Look for an Excited Teenager to start the ‘Sleeping Gentleman’ quest. To get it, you must be at level 90 and have completed the main Endwalker storyline and all other Hildibrand quests. Once you complete the ‘A Perfect Gentleman’ quest, you will be able to start the first phase of the Manderville Relic Quest.
How to make a Manderville relic weapon
To start making your first relic weapon, the first thing you’ll want to do is switch it to the Job you want – once you start the quest, you’ll only be able to get the weapon for the Job you chose. . You’ll be able to repeat for other Jobs later, but the cost is quite high so be extra sure of your choice the first time.
Go to Radz-at-han Aetheryte Plaza and talk to House Manderville Manservant to get the ‘Make it a Manderville’ quest, this quest will lead you to Al-Kimiya’s High Crucible for promotion. You will be told to find 3 pieces of Manderium Meteorite. After that, you’ll want to go back to the Aetheryte plaza and talk to Jubrunnuh, which sells exactly what you’re looking for, for 500 Allagan Astronomy Headstones each, so you’ll need 1,500 headstones to get all three. Once you’ve done that, go back to the Crucible to craft your weapon.
It may only be ilvl 615 at the moment, but it will grow in future updates as you improve it. To repeat the quest and start making weapons for other jobs, talk to the House Manderville Artisan in The High Crucible of Al-Kimiya (he only has pants so you can’t miss it) and he will give you the quest to find three more Manderiums. Meteorites at the expense of another 1,500 Astronomy Tomestones. Repeat as many times as you want.
Tips for earning Tomestones of Astronomy
If your tomestones are missing, the fastest way to earn them is to do all your daily roulettes, which will earn you 720 points from the prizes. You’ll also get Tomestones from all level 90 dungeons and raids, so it’s worth repeating them. You can also obtain it from treasure maps, Tribe quests, and completing Khloe Aliapoh’s Wonderful Tails diaries.
